site stats

Mysql order by two fields

WebWe’ll describe this MySQL statement with the help of simple examples. 1. ORDER BY Clause Syntax 2. ORDER BY W/O ASC or DESC 3. ORDER BY DESC 4. ORDER BY Relative Position 5. ORDER BY Two Fields ASC & DESC. Let’s now go through each of the sections one by one. MySQL ORDER BY Clause. The MySQL SELECT command doesn’t return a sorted result ... WebSep 24, 2024 · So, in your query, there are two columns following this: Data_Type and Status. Second priority can be given to following three scenarios: Column having Range condition. Columns in a specific order in the GROUP BY clause (if existing). Columns in a specific order in the ORDER BY clause (if existing) Now, coming to your questions:

ORDER BY Clause (Transact-SQL) - SQL Server Microsoft Learn

WebSQL Multiple Order BY Syntax SELECT column_name1, column_name2, column_name3…. FROM table_name WHERE Condition ORDER BY column_name1, column_name2, …. (ASC … WebJul 30, 2024 · You can use IF () to GROUP BY multiple columns. To understand the concept, let us create a table. The query to create a table is as follows. mysql> create table MultipleGroupByDemo -> ( -> Id int NOT NULL AUTO_INCREMENT PRIMARY KEY, -> CustomerId int, -> ProductName varchar (100) -> ); Query OK, 0 rows affected (0.59 sec) … ovp vaccination https://spencerslive.com

MySQL :: MySQL 8.0 Reference Manual :: 8.2.1.16 ORDER BY …

WebSolution: We’ll use the operator ORDER BY to order records based on the aggregate function SUM (), which calculates the total score for each player across all years. Here’s the query you’d write: SELECT login, SUM(score) AS total_score. FROM training. GROUP BY login. ORDER BY SUM(score) DESC; Here’s the result: WebIn this query, the index on (key_part1, key_part2) enables the optimizer to avoid sorting: SELECT * FROM t1 ORDER BY key_part1, key_part2;. However, the query uses SELECT *, which may select more columns than key_part1 and key_part2.In that case, scanning an entire index and looking up table rows to find columns not in the index may be more … WebMay 29, 2024 · 6 Answers. Sorted by: 26. You are ordering rows of data, not each column separately. The row (10, 1) comes before the row (1, 10) because of your ORDER BY clause. The Value2 only comes into play when there is a tie on the first column. As further explained by Hellion, as far as the database is concerned, the pair (10, 1) is an indivisible unit ... イブ ロキソニン 何時間あける

mysql - Order by column should have index or not? - Database ...

Category:How To Use MySQL ORDER BY Clause [With Code Examples]

Tags:Mysql order by two fields

Mysql order by two fields

MySQL ORDER BY Statement Explained with Simple Examples

WebApr 14, 2024 · For more details, see Specify Struct search fields. Specify Struct search fields. When searching with struct, you can specify which particular values from the struct to use in the query conditions by passing in the relevant … WebAssuming you have more cases (I added one), and all types are compatible, order by case @pkr when 'KOL-NCI' then kol when 'kol-MPCI' then kol when 'foo-bar' then foo end, case @pkr when 'KOL-NCI' then nci when 'kol-MPCI' then mpci when 'foo-bar' then bar end

Mysql order by two fields

Did you know?

WebMar 4, 2024 · On non-mysql environments or PostgreSQL you may need to modify your logic and query every single row from the database to obtain the order that you want. Fortunately for me and maybe a lot of people, i use Doctrine 2 in symfony for the specific database vendor MySQL, which offers a way to solve this problem through the FIELD function . WebSep 1, 2024 · This sorts your MySQL table result in Ascending or Descending order according to the specified column. The default sorting order is Ascending which you can …

WebUse the ORDER BY keyword and the name of the column by which you want to sort. This way, you'll sort the data in ascending order by this column. You could also use the ASC keyword to make it clear that the order is ascending (the earliest date is shown first, the latest date is shown last, etc.). SELECT *. FROM exam. WebThe ORDER BY keyword is used to sort the result-set in ascending or descending order. The ORDER BY keyword sorts the records in ascending order by default. To sort the records in …

WebTwo columns in an ORDER BY can sort in the same direction (both ASC, or both DESC) or in opposite directions (one ASC, one DESC). A condition for index use is that the index must … WebAug 26, 2024 · SELECT * FROM mytable ORDER BY column1 ASC, column2. Here is an example of using ORDER BY DESC and ORDER BY ASC on two different columns in a single SQL query. SELECT * FROM tbl_Employee ORDER BY lastName ASC, Salary DESC. Here the lastname column is first sorted and after that salary shorted in desc. Here is a free eBook, …

WebModified 1 year, 11 months ago. Viewed 430k times. 297. How do I sort a MySQL table by two columns? What I want are articles sorted by highest ratings first, then most recent date. As an example, this would be a sample output (left # is the rating, then the article title, …

WebApr 11, 2024 · Lets say I have a table of: order_id, agent_name, order_amount. order_id agent_name order_amount 1 Justin 500 2 Justin 500 3 Justin 1000 4 Justin 1000 5 Pablo 750 6 Dinesh 500 How would I w... Stack Overflow. About ... Can I concatenate multiple MySQL rows into one field? 308. SQL select join: is it possible to prefix all columns as … イプロス カタログ請求Webmysql; sql; asp.net; c; r; ruby-on-rails; arrays; node.js.net; SQL - order by 2 columns - темы заказа (закрепил сначала, потом по созданной timestamp) У меня есть 1 таблица topics. Я хочу упорядочить строки таким образом. ovrcontrollerutilityWebTo sort in reverse (descending) order: 6. Sort on multiple columns: 7. Sort columns in different directions: 8. Order decending: 9. Another decendingly: 10. Order BY and Limit: … ovra cos\u0027èWebC) SQL ORDER BY Multiple Columns. Furthermore, in the above examples, as you have seen that we have done the sorting-based example on a single column. However, we can use multiple columns in the SQL Server ORDER BY clause. Therefore, when multiple columns are used in the ORDER BY clause, first the rows will be sorted based on the 1st column and ... ovr advanced settings tutorialWebApr 12, 2024 · The data will be sorted in two steps where we are ordering the data using two columns. The result set is sorted in ascending order using the FIRSTNAME column. If two … ovr abb franceWebYou can force a case-sensitive sort for a column by using BINARY like so: ORDER BY BINARY col_name . The default sort order is ascending, with smallest values first. To sort in … イプロス カタログ 無料WebSep 1, 2006 · Note however columns following column used for order by can’t be used to restrict result set. For example: key(a,b,c) SELECT * FROM tbl WHERE c=5 ORDER BY a,b limit 10 – In this case first two columns from the index can be used to satisfy order by, index, however, will not be helpful to check c=5 (unless it is index covered query). Index on ovpri virginia tech